The package is pure Illamasqua. Black, nothing too fancy, but classy and nice:

As far as know, it's only available in one color, and that Raven. What, raven isn't color? Oh well, ravens are black, and so is this:

The brush is quite large, non-silicon bristles. Lately I've preferred the silicon ones, but this is the exception that makes the rule :D


How it is?
I've tried dozens (maybe over hundred) different mascaras over time, and only few has impressed me. This is SO one of them!
It actually lengthens, defines and dramatises lashes to extremes.
Well, maybe not to extremes, but what mascara really would do that? You really can't have false lash look if you don't own lashes that look like falsies.

But this works like a miracle with my lashes:


It doesn't clump, it isn't messy, it's stays well (it's not waterproof, but I'd say it's quite weatherproof, and really sweatingproof too :D), applies easily.. I love it.

Mainly I wanted to test out if I could do the "scene style" (correct me if I'm wrong here :D) hairdo with my red wig.
And since I thought I did quite nicely with the wig, I had to do the makeup too ;P

And I know, I over did the eyebrows. They were supposed to be heavy, but maybe not THAT heavy.
But hey, I say it's lack of applying makeup, after summer I've got sloppy! :D





UDPP as a base
NYX Jumbo pencil Milk over whole lid
Sugarpill Tako on whole lid + highlight
Sugarpill Poison Plum, Flamepoint & Buttercupcake on crease
Sugarpill Bulletproof on lower lashline
MAC Blacktrack fluidline on upper lashline, lower lashline and waterline
KKcenterHK lower false lashes
Ardell 114 false lashes on upper lashline

Lips are mix of Make Up Store Hot Pink liner and NYX Dollypink megashine lipgloss

Colored contact: 3-tone green from Rainbow Lens (at least that's what the package says)
Wig from eBay
